Background technology
It is identified currently, ExpresswayNetwork Toll Collection System includes mainly no-stop charging system (ETC) and ambiguity path Compound password card (CPC).The major function of ETC be by vehicle carried electronic label in vehicle windscreen with charging It stands and is communicated by special short range communication DSRC between the Path Recognition antenna on the tracks ETC.Then, joined using computer Network technology carries out backstage settlement process with bank, and road and bridge expense can be paid to reach by vehicle is not required to parking by toll on the road and bridge station Purpose.
In the case that car owner has installed OBU, speed way is entered by the tracks ETC in entrance, is equipped with when by one When the road of Path Recognition equipment, RSU sends microwave signal by antenna, and OBU is waken up and OBU is written in Path Recognition information It is interior, and export the routing information read in OBU in high speed and charge according to written standards.
When car owner is fitted without OBU, CPC cards are got in artificial track, when by road equipped with Path Recognition equipment, RSU sends microwave signal by antenna, and Path Recognition information is written in CPC cards, and CPC cards are given back track in high speed outlet Staff collects corresponding expense from the background according to the entrance information and Path Recognition information in CPC cards.
OBU and differences of the CPC in physical parameter, mainly CPC cards have higher microwave communication sensitivity, such as wake up Sensitivity is -50dbm, and receiving sensitivity is -65dbm;And the wake-up sensitivity of OBU be -40dbm, receiving sensitivity be - 50dbm.Also, since the antenna direction on CPC cards is omnidirectional, so, in the practical application on Path Recognition road, due to The parametric sensitivity ratio CPC cards of OBU are low, and under the same conditions, the distance that OBU is waken up by Path Recognition antenna is just more than CPC cards Closely.And vehicle is usually all run at high speed on this road, causes the mark success rate equipped with OBU vehicles apparently without CPC The success rate of card is high.But in ETC entrances, since speed is limited in 20 kilometers per hour, OBU at this moment can preferably ensure Antenna and the OBU in same track under same track interact, and avoid the problem that Lin Dao interference occurs.
In existing Path Recognition road, the scheme of generally taking OBU and CPC cards to coexist.In order to improve OBU and CPC The mark success rate being stuck under Path Recognition antenna often sets maximum (for 33dbm) mark antenna power to.
The disadvantages of this solution is, although increasing the power of antenna, but still cannot solve the problems, such as that mark is low success rate of. When car owner uses CPC cards, if card placement shelter in the car or card blocked by certain metal object, even if path It identifies that antenna power is sufficiently large, on the road run at high speed, cannot guarantee that CPC is stuck in the region that can be waken up.
When car owner passes through ID of trace route path antenna using OBU, due to OBU parameters itself and the limitation of antenna, comparing It is highly stable that DSRC data interactions are carried out on the track of low speed, but since car owner consciously will not decline slow train in mark antenna Speed, mark success rate be not still high.
In order to improve OBU in the mark success rate of Path Recognition road, some provinces take what multiple technologies were combined Method.For example OBU upgrades to compound mobile unit unit, i.e. OBU has been internally integrated 433MHz radio-frequency modules.Wherein 5.8GHz frequencies Section is sended and received for high speed entrance DSRC data, and 433MHz frequency ranges are then used for the record of ID of trace route path information.
The workflow of the program is, when car owner enters ETC entrances, passage path identification antenna completes ETC and enters oral sex Easily, then OBU opens 433MHz radio-frequency modules.Simultaneously on having the road of Path Recognition, multiple base stations 433MHz, base station are built 433MHz radiofrequency signals are constantly sent, the ends OBU receive the signal by 433MHz modules and are written in OBU security modules.In ETC Outlet, Path Recognition antenna read OBU data, corresponding expense are collected according to entrance information and identification information.
The disadvantages of this solution is that without security mechanism, the data of transmission are plaintext, and are not had with OBU for base stations 433MHz itself There are data interaction, OBU to be only responsible for reception.Program safety is poor, artificially can capture communication data by reception device, and build Vertical pseudo-base station sends pseudo- data to OBU, escapes current expense.Moreover, being added to 433MHz modules at the ends OBU, not only increase OBU costs, 433MHz antennas coexist with 5.8G antennas on OBU, and interference is also be easy to cause to signal.

It is described in more detail with reference to Fig. 2.It is to be appreciated that although the antenna and high speed of the inlet ETC Path Recognition antenna on highway belongs to roadside unit RSU, but the purpose distinguished for convenience in the present invention, by ETC entrances The antenna at place is known as ETC antennas, and the antenna of highway trackside is known as Path Recognition antenna.Such name is to the present invention's Protection domain is not limited in any way.
In fig. 2, vehicle on road when driving, first can enter ETC charge stations inlet (in fig. 2 with " A points " To indicate).At A points, can by the power setting of the OBU for convenience of the parameter that be communicated with ECT antennas, with ETC Antenna is communicated and completes entrance transaction flow.Parameter described here can be that the wake-up sensitivity of OBU is -40dBm, connect Receipts sensitivity is -50dBm.It will be appreciated by persons skilled in the art that at expressway access, concurrently exist multiple The tracks ETC, excessively high sensitivity would potentially result in monkey chatter, therefore, by the parameter of OBU so set, desirably reducing Monkey chatter improves the accuracy of reading.
Next, after vehicle have passed through ETC entrances, as shown in the B points of Fig. 2, vehicle is completed with ETC antennas Transaction flow, and at this time OBU also in state of activation, not yet suspend mode.Know by path next, vehicle will be more likely to more ground Other antenna is simultaneously communicated with Path Recognition antenna.Therefore, by after B points, can by the parameter setting of OBU for convenience of with Path Recognition antenna is communicated, so that vehicle completes good communication during high speed driving.Parameter described here The wake-up sensitivity that can be OBU is -50dBm, and receiving sensitivity is -65dBm, this is sensitive by the reception with traditional CPC cards It spends similar.
It is to be appreciated that above-described two kinds of sensitivity is only a kind of example, those skilled in the art can root The sensitivity being more suitable for is set according to actual conditions, and is not limited to any one described above.
Next, according to embodiment of the present invention, as shown in Figure 1, the method for the present invention further comprises: S130, in the OBU traveling process, detect received signal in beacon service table BST, with determine received signal be by What Path Recognition antenna was still sent out by ETC antennas.
With further reference to Fig. 2, when vehicle on super expressway when driving, may be by Path Recognition such as when reaching C points Antenna wakes up, and Path Recognition antenna issues beacon service table (BST) frame data at this time, according to the BST frame data, when the antenna quilt When resolving to Path Recognition antenna, path mark flow is completed.
Therefore, in the present invention, in operation S140, when detecting received signal is sent out by Path Recognition antenna, Holding is communicated with second parameter with the Path Recognition antenna.The wake-up sensitivity of second parameter and receiving sensitivity It is higher, therefore convenient for vehicle good communication is completed with Path Recognition antenna during high speed driving.
Detection antenna is that Path Recognition antenna or ETC antennas can be there are many modes, and a kind of mode is when detecting institute State BST manufacturer code bytes be 0xA0-0xFE when, it is determined that received signal is sent out by Path Recognition antenna.
Next, according to embodiment of the present invention, in operation S150, when detecting that received signal is by ETC It is the first parameter by the power setting of the OBU, and the OBU is made to carry out suspend mode when antenna is sent out.
As shown in Fig. 2, when vehicle drives to D points, i.e., when distance ETC exports a distance, since current OBU is in Second parameter, wakes up sensitivity and receiving sensitivity is higher, therefore can be called out in distance ETC antenna larger distances It wakes up.At this point, when being determined as ETC antennas, it can be rapidly by parameter switching to lower first parameter of sensitivity, and quickly enter Dormant state.Farther out due to distance ETC antennas, OBU there is time enough to be waken up, parameter switching, the row action such as suspend mode (this process is typically not greater than 50ms).
Next, in operation S160, when the OBU is waken up, determines and currently exported for ETC, and carried out with ETC antennas It communicates and completes outlet transaction flow.
As shown in Fig. 2, in E points, for vehicle close to the exits ETC, current OBU is in lower first ginseng of sensitivity Number, therefore can normally transaction flow be completed with the ETC antennas in exit.The flow and the conventional mistake for being driven out to the outlets ETC Cheng Xiangtong, therefore will not be described in great detail here.
According to embodiment of the present invention, when it is 0x00-0x9E to detect the BST manufacturer codes byte, Then determine that received signal is sent out by ETC antennas.
